Nintendo Direct Reveals The Last Story Coming to America, Other Announcements

A collaboration title and release date also announced.

This morning, Nintendo had its Nintendo Direct video presentation and several announcements were made. Top among them was the announcement that The Last Story, one of the titles targeted by the Operation Rainfall movement, will be coming to North America this year courtesy of XSEED Games.  The Last Story is the latest, and perhaps last, RPG developed by Mistwalker head and creator of the Final Fantasy series, Hironobu Sakaguchi.

Borderlands 2 Release Date Unveiled

Pre-order bonuses and more revealed.

2K Games and Gearbox Software have announced a release date for the highly anticipated sequel to 2009's Borderlands. To be released on the Xbox 360, PlayStation 3 and PC, the game will be available on September 18, 2012. Furthermore, players who pre-order the title from "participating retailers" will gain access to the Premiere Club.

Asura's Wrath DLC Includes a Crossover With Street Fighter's Ryu

New chapters in the story mode are also on the way.

Asura's Wrath is now available and Capcom is already announcing its plans to support the game with extra content. The most interesting piece of DLC is the crossover with Street Fighter's Ryu. The two will seemingly be battling in a Street Fighter-esque framework, complete with fighting game mechanics.

Persona 4 Arena Coming This Summer

The Persona series is getting a fighting game spin-off.

Atlus sent out a press release today revealing the existence of a fighting game based on the Persona series. Titled Persona 4 Arena, the game is set to be released on the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3 this summer.

Vita v1.61 Update Released

A day one update is available for the new handheld.

Sony released an update for its new handheld today, the launch date of the PlayStation Vita. Firmware update v.1.61 is actually quite similar to the v.1.60, which was released a few weeks ago for the Japanese Vita.

Sony Working On Kinect Like Peripheral

A patent filing reveals this development.

A patent filed in late 2011 reveals that Sony is working on its own version of Microsoft's Kinect peripheral. The patent is for a "USER-DRIVEN THREE-DIMENSIONAL INTERACTIVE GAMING ENVIRONMENT", which involves plugging a camera into a PlayStation device and using it to track a person's movement and positioning in a 3D space.

Twisted Metal Review

New hardware, new ideas -- is that too much to ask?

Playing Twisted Metal is a lot like going to your ten year high school reunion.  Sure it’s great to hang out with old friends, bask in nostalgia and relive some of the good ole days but at the end of it all you go home and thank god that you aren’t in high school anymore; that you’re not wearing the same clothes, that you aren’t living with your parents and that you aren’t as stupid as you were back then. But then again there are those like Twisted Metal that peaked in high school and would give anything to go back.

Spec Ops: The Line Breaching Stores On June 26

Pre-orders will be upgraded to the premium edition of the game.

Yager Developments is now ready to release Spec Ops: The Line with the announcement of the title's release date. G4 is reporting that 2k Games confirmed in a press release that the third person shooter set in a modern day conflict will be released on June 26, 2012.
